DECATUR, Ill. (WAND) - Thursday's drought monitor continues to show improvement in that department. This is a far cry from when it was last abnormally dry with a small pocket of moderate drought back in August 2025.
More rain is needed, but caution is advised as planting season is right around the corner. Plus, it's severe weather season. The first round of rain arrives overnight and Friday morning from north to south. While thunderstorms will be embedded within the core of rain, severe weather is not expected.
Hit and miss thunderstorms may return for a small part of this weekend, but most of the time should be rain-free. The big concern is not one, but a couple rounds of severe storms being possible next week. For now, the greatest potential lies in the Tuesday evening to Wednesday timeframe.
